This book explores the world of remote sensing technology, offering comprehensive insights into its principles, data acquisition methods, advanced processing techniques, and diverse applications. It covers the basics of remote sensing such as the foundational principles and data acquisition techniques, image pre-processing, such as noise removal, radiometric corrections, and image fusion, and advanced classification techniques like machine learning algorithms including neural networks and support vector machines. Finally, it discusses disaster management and agriculture, demonstrating how remote sensing methods are revolutionizing fields such as disaster response and agricultural monitoring. Professionals, researchers, and students involved in environmental sciences, geography, urban planning, and disaster management will benefit from these topics.About the Author
P. K. Garg holds a PhD in remote sensing (University of Bristol) and is a professor of civil engineering, specializing in geomatics engineering. He is a member of the advisory committee of CSSTEAP (Centre for Space Scienceand Technology Education in Asia and the Pacific).
